Panasonic S47K DVD PlayerReviewers say this Panasonic is the best entry-level DVD Player, with intuitive menus, easy setup, and excellent progressive-scan picture quality.

It has a 4:3 shrink function that zooms in on letterboxed movies to fit your non-widescreen TV. It also has built-in Dolby and DTS decoders, along with support for 5.1-channel surround sound.

This is the best choice for those who want a no-frills player that handles slightly scratched DVDs as well as MP3 CDs, audio CDs and home-burned DVD-R discs. It is priced around $100.
